What are some examples of environmentally friendly materials used in sheet metal processing?

Aluminum alloy materials:
Example: Many automakers have begun using aluminum alloys as body materials to reduce weight and improve fuel efficiency. The recyclability of aluminum alloys makes it an environmentally friendly choice.
Stainless steel:
Example: In home appliance manufacturing, stainless steel is widely used because of its corrosion resistance and recyclability. For example, stainless steel is often used in the shells of refrigerators and washing machines.
Composite materials:
Example: The shells of some high-end electronic products use environmentally friendly composite materials, which are usually made from renewable resources and have excellent strength and lightweight properties.
Bio-based plastics:
Example: In sheet metal processing, the shells of some electronic devices have begun to use bio-based plastics, which are derived from plants and reduce dependence on fossil fuels.
Coating technology:
Example: Using water-based paints instead of traditional solvent-based paints reduces the emission of volatile organic compounds (VOCs) and improves environmental performance.
Recycled metal:
Example: Sheet metal processing companies are increasingly using recycled metals, such as recycled aluminum and recycled steel, which not only reduces the mining of raw materials, but also reduces energy consumption.
These examples demonstrate the sheet metal processing industry's active exploration and practice in the application of environmentally friendly materials, which helps promote sustainable development.
